If James F. Byrnes was riding high fresh off their 3-0 takedown of Spartanburg on Tuesday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Rebels fell 3-1 to the Boiling Springs Bulldogs on Thursday. The Rebels were not able to repeat the success they had when they faced the Bulldogs earlier this season, when they won 3-2.
The final score came out to 25-18, 25-13, 15-25, 25-23.
James F. Byrnes' defeat shouldn't obscure the performances of Carly Peacock, who had 11 digs and two aces, and Player #17, who had six digs and one assist.
James F. Byrnes has also traveled a rocky road recently, having lost six of their last eight mat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 13-18 record this season. As for Boiling Springs, their win bumped their record up to 21-8.
